Studies of the induction of dominant lethals and translocations in male mice after chronic exposure to microwave radiation.

Male mice chronically exposed to 2.45 GHz continuous-wave microwaves (100 W m-2; SAR ~4 W/kg) showed no significant differences versus sham controls in pregnancy rate, preimplantation survival, or postimplantation survival. Cytogenetic analysis found no diffe…
